How to Make a Personal Website: Step-by-Step Guide

Learn how to make a personal website step-by-step. From domain registration to SEO optimization—all you need to make your site shine.

Creating a personal website is your gateway to showcasing your skills, sharing your passions, or building a professional online presence. With the right tools and guidance, the process becomes straightforward and achievable.

This guide will detail constructing a personal webpagedomain registration, and hosting services. By the end, you’ll understand HTML basicsCSS coding, and even injecting functionality with JavaScript.

You’ll also learn how to use CMS platforms like WordPress for easier management. Through the steps of custom domain registrationweb hosting plans, and template customization, your site will come to life.

We’ll cover essential topics like SEO optimization, improving user experience (UX), and integrating social media. From picking a responsive design to implementing security measures like an SSL certificate, this article covers it all.

You’ll find practical tips for adding web graphics, an about me page, and setting up Google Analytics to track performance. With this comprehensive guide, making a personal website won’t just be a dream – it’ll be your new reality.

Planning Your Personal Website

Define Your Purpose and Message

Setting clear goals for your website

Establishing goals is the cornerstone. Are you showcasing work, blogging, or promoting services? Understand what you aim to achieve.

Questions to help shape your message

Create a clear message by answering these:

  • Who is your audience?
  • What is your purpose?

Identifying and Understanding Your Target Audience

Researching audience needs and expectations

Dive deep into your target audience. What are they searching for? What do they expect? Tailor everything to their preferences.

Tailoring content, language, and design to audience preferences

Language and design should align with what your audience finds engaging. Match their expectations for better resonance.

Research and Inspiration

Analyzing successful personal websites in your field

Study top-notch personal websites. Identify common trends, effective layouts, and compelling elements.

Gathering visual and structural inspiration

Collect examples that inspire. Notice color schemes, typography, and structure. Keep these in mind for your design.

Creating a mood board or folder for visual references

Compile your visual inspirations. This includes mood boards or reference folders to guide your design choices.

Essential Components of a Personal Website

Key Pages and Sections

Homepage: First impressions, headline, brief intro

Get Slider Revolution and use this template

Your homepage is your digital handshake. Make it count. Use a strong headline, a concise intro, and clear navigation. Capture attention immediately.

About Me page: Personal background, achievements

This page is the heart of your site. Dive into your background, highlight achievements, and make it personable. Connect with your visitors—show them who you are.

Portfolio page: Showcasing best work with relevant projects

Get Slider Revolution and use this template

Curate your best projects here. Visuals speak louder than words, so use images, videos, or interactive elements to showcase your skills and previous work. Highlight what makes each project shine.

Blog: Sharing knowledge and insights on specific topics

A blog is a powerful tool. Share your knowledge, insights, and opinions on topics related to your field. It’s great for SEO too—think keywords, long-tail queries, and engaging headlines.

Contact page: Methods for visitors to get in touch

Keep it straightforward. Provide multiple ways to contact you, whether it’s a form, email, or social media links. Make sure it’s easy to find and user-friendly.

Supporting Elements

Testimonials and recommendations for credibility

Testimonial carousel for WordPress
Get Slider Revolution and use this template

Gather testimonials from clients, colleagues, or mentors. These add credibility and trust. Display them prominently, perhaps on your homepage or in a dedicated testimonial section.

Media such as images, videos, or graphics to enhance engagement

Visuals are engaging. Use them to break up text, illustrate points, and add personality. High-quality images, videos, graphics—these can greatly enhance your content.

Optional elements like FAQs, a “Hire Me” section, or downloadable content

Consider adding:

  • FAQs: Address common questions.
  • Hire Me section: Clearly indicate if you’re available for projects.
  • Downloadable content: E-books, guides, or other valuable resources can be a great addition.

Use these strategically—they can provide added value and enhance user experience.

Preparing and Organizing Content

Content-First Approach

Drafting text and visuals before starting on web design

Prioritize content. Draft text and choose visuals before diving into the web design. This allows for better alignment and a more coherent final product.

Ensuring content aligns with the site’s purpose

Everything from headings to imagery should serve the site’s purpose.

If your site’s goal is to showcase an online portfolio, make sure every piece of content enhances that objective. Clarity is key.

Optimizing Content for SEO

Importance of keywords and search engine indexing

Keywords are the backbone. Integrate them naturally into your content. Aim for relevance and clarity. Search engine indexing is your ally for visibility. Proper tagging and meta descriptions can make all the difference.

Structuring content to improve readability and searchability

Divide the text into digestible sections. Use headers, subheaders, and bullet points. Search engines and humans alike appreciate organized content.

Creating SEO-friendly blog posts to attract organic traffic

When writing blog posts, think of long-tail keywords and user intent. Consistent, valuable posts can boost organic traffic. Make sure to incorporate semantic keywords and related terms to capture a broader audience.

Design visually attractive and high-performing websites without writing a line of code

WoW your clients by creating innovative and response-boosting websites
fast with no coding experience. Slider Revolution makes it possible for you
to have a rush of clients coming to you for trendy website designs.

Designing Your Personal Website

Comparison of popular website builders

Wix, WordPress, and Webflow—each brings its unique flair.

  • Wix: Drag-and-drop convenience. Great for beginners but limited customization.
  • WordPress: Highly customizable, loads of plugins. Steeper learning curve but better results. Just look at what you can create with Slider Revolution templates.
  • Webflow: Designer-friendly, powerful CMS. Requires some web design know-how.

Choose based on your skills and needs.

Pros and cons of using templates versus custom designs

Templates offer quick setups, often with professional looks. But your site could feel cookie-cutter.

Custom designs? Freedom and uniqueness, yet time-consuming and possibly costly. Balance speed vs. originality.

Developing a Visual Style

Choosing a color scheme that reflects personal brand identity

Get Slider Revolution and use this template

Colors matter. They scream your brand. Choices need to resonate with your identity. Like a portfolio site might use minimalistic tones, whereas a creative blog might burst with vibrant hues.

Typography choices for readability and style

Font choices impact readability and vibe. Serif for traditional, sans-serif for modern. Aim for readability across devices. Pair fonts wisely—a bold headline with a clean body text.

Incorporating personal branding through logos or graphics

Logos and graphics put a stamp on your identity. Ensure they align with your overall aesthetic. Consistency in branding through visuals enhances recognition.

Structuring Layout and Navigation

Creating a clear, user-friendly layout with ample white space

Get Slider Revolution and use this template

Clutter is your enemy. Use white space generously. It makes content digestible and navigation smoother. Think clean, think crisp.

Designing an intuitive navigation system

Navigation should be a no-brainer. Clear labels, logical flow. Visitors need to find what they’re after without thinking twice. Breadcrumbs can be helpful.

Maintaining consistency across all pages for a cohesive experience

Consistency is key. Fonts, colors, button styles—keep them uniform. Cohesion builds a seamless experience, reinforcing your personal brand.

Technical Setup and Infrastructure

Domain Name Selection and Registration

Choosing a professional, memorable domain name

The domain name is your digital address. Select one that screams professionalism and is easy to remember. Avoid complex characters. Stick to your brand name if possible.

Importance of domain extensions (.com, .net, etc.)

Extensions matter. .com is the gold standard but don’t shy away from .net or .org if necessary. Consider context—.io for tech, .photography for photographers. Choose wisely.

Web Hosting Selection

Overview of web hosting options (shared, VPS, etc.)

Hosting is where your site lives.

  • Shared Hosting: Budget-friendly, but you share resources with others. Good for starters.
  • VPS (Virtual Private Server): More control and resources, pricier than shared but more reliable.
  • Dedicated Hosting: All resources are yours. Best for high traffic but costs significantly more.

Recommended hosting providers and essential features to look for

Look for reliable providers. Think Bluehost, SiteGround, or GoDaddy. Focus on:

  • Uptime guarantees
  • Customer support
  • Speed (SSD storage)
  • Scalability
  • Security features

SSL and Site Security

Setting up SSL to secure the site and boost SEO

SSL certificates encrypt data between servers and browsers. Mandatory for security and SEO ranking. Free options available from Let’s Encrypt or go for paid ones if you need extra validation.

Importance of a secure site for user trust and search engine ranking

A secure site builds trust. Visitors feel safe, conversions increase. Plus, search engines like Google rank secure sites higher. Enable firewalls, use secure passwords, and keep everything updated.

Customizing and Enhancing Your Website

Plugins and Tools for Added Functionality

Essential plugins for SEO, security, and caching

Plugins are the backbone of functionality. For SEO, Yoast SEO is a must. Secure your site with Wordfence or Sucuri. Speed matters, so use W3 Total Cache or WP Super Cache for caching.

And if you want your website to look modern, Slider Revolution is the plugin you want to have. 

Contact form and newsletter integrations

User interaction is key. Contact Form 7 or WPForms for seamless contact forms. Integrate newsletters with Mailchimp or MailerLite. Keep your audience engaged.

Mobile Optimization

Importance of a responsive, mobile-friendly site

Over half your visitors are on mobile. A responsive design is non-negotiable. It impacts user experience and SEO. Mobile-friendly sites rank higher.

Testing and optimizing for various devices and screen sizes

Test across devices. Use tools like Google’s Mobile-Friendly Test. Ensure readability and functionality. Adjust layouts, fonts, and images accordingly.

Analytics and Performance Tracking

Setting up tools like Google Analytics

Install Google Analytics. It’s crucial for insights. Track visitor behavior, traffic sources, and popular content. Understand your audience.

Using insights to understand visitor behavior and engagement

Dive deep into analytics. Identify trends, bounce rates, and user flow. Make data-driven decisions. Refine content strategy based on what works.

Maintenance and Regular Updates

The need for fresh content and periodic updates

Fresh content keeps users interested. Regular blog posts, updates, new projects. Stagnant sites fall in rankings. Keep it dynamic.

Managing site backups, security checks, and software updates

Regular backups are insurance. Tools like UpdraftPlus help. Periodic security checks prevent breaches. Keep plugins, themes, and CMS updated. Security is a continuous process.

Promoting Your Personal Website

Using Social Media for Promotion

Adding your website to social media profiles and bios

First things first, make your site visible. Add it to all your social media bios—Facebook, Twitter, Instagram, LinkedIn. Visibility is the name of the game.

Using posts and stories to drive traffic to your site

Be active. Share updates, blog posts, portfolio pieces through posts and stories. Use engaging visuals, ask questions, create polls. Direct traffic to your website with every post.

Networking and Collaboration Opportunities

Engaging with other bloggers and influencers

Build connections. Engage with other bloggers and influencers in your niche. Comment on their blogs, share their content, build genuine relationships. It’s a two-way street.

Writing guest posts and linking back to your site

Guest posting is gold. Write for established blogs and link back to your site. It’s free promo and improves your search engine ranking by getting quality backlinks.

Setting up a mailing list and sharing updates

Email marketing is old but gold. Set up a mailing list using tools like Mailchimp or Constant Contact. Regularly update subscribers about new posts, projects, and updates. Keep them in the loop.

Adding website links to email signatures and business cards

Every email is an opportunity. Add your website link to your email signature. Simple, yet effective. Also, business cards at events—don’t forget to include your website. Static bits are as important as dynamic interactions.

FAQ on How To Make A Personal Website

How do I register a domain name for my personal website?

To register a domain name, visit registrars like GoDaddy or Namecheap. Choose a domain that reflects your identity or brand. Confirm availability, then purchase it.

This establishes your unique web address. Don’t forget to set up DNS settings and privacy protection.

What is web hosting, and why do I need it?

Web hosting stores your site’s files on servers, making it accessible online. Opt for providers like Bluehost or SiteGround. They offer hosting plans suitable for personal sites.

Without hosting, your domain can’t display content. It’s essential for website speed, reliability, and security.

Should I use a website builder or a CMS like WordPress?

Website builders like Wix or Squarespace are user-friendly, with drag-and-drop features. For more control and customization, choose a CMS platform like WordPress. It offers extensive themes and plugins. Assess your technical skills and needs before deciding.

What are the key elements to design a personal website?

Start with a clean, responsive design. Focus on user interface (UI) and site navigation. Add essential pages: home, about me, portfolio, and contact. Integrate web graphics and multimedia. Ensure mobile-friendliness and optimized load times.

How do I make my website SEO-friendly?

Incorporate title tags, meta descriptions, and alt text for images. Use keywords naturally in your content.

Enhance internal linking and submit an XML sitemap to search engines. Optimize for speed and mobile-friendliness. Quality content and backlinks improve your ranking.

What essential features should my personal website have?

Include a professional portfolio, blog, contact form, and about me page. Integrate widgets for social media, ensure site security with an SSL certificate, and set up Google Analytics. These features make your site functional, engaging, and credible.

How can I ensure my personal website is secure?

Enable HTTPS with an SSL certificate. Regularly update your site’s software and plugins. Use strong passwords and limit login attempts.

Implement backups and invest in a reliable web hosting provider. Monitor your site for vulnerabilities and security threats.

How do I drive traffic to my personal website?

Optimize content for SEO. Utilize social media platforms and integrate sharing buttons. Start a blog with regular, valuable posts.

Use Google Analytics to track and understand visitor behavior. Participate in online communities and forums related to your niche.

What are the best tools for building a personal website?

For beginners, website builder tools like Wix or Squarespace are ideal. Advanced users may prefer WordPress with its array of plugins and themes.

Tools like Canva for graphics, Yoast SEO for optimization, and Google Analytics for tracking are essential.

How often should I update my personal website?

Regular updates are crucial for content relevance, security, and SEO. Ideally, update monthly or whenever new content is available.

Refresh your blog, portfolio, and any web graphics. Regular maintenance checks on plugins and site speed keep your site performing optimally.

Conclusion

Crafting a personal website involves a series of strategic steps that ensure a professional and functional online presence. From how to make a personal website to launch, each phase requires careful consideration and execution.

Start by registering a domain name and selecting a reliable web hosting service. Whether you choose to use a CMS like WordPress or a website builder tool like Wix, customize the design to fit your brand. Focusing on responsive design and user interface (UI) ensures an optimal experience for visitors.

Incorporate essential features such as an about me pageportfolio, and contact form. Enhance your site with multimedia integration and web graphics. Don’t overlook the importance of SEO optimization—utilize title tagsmeta descriptions, and internal linking to improve visibility.

Ensure security by implementing an SSL certificate and regularly updating your site’s software. Monitor site performance with Google Analytics and keep content fresh to engage your audience.

By following these guidelines, you’ll not only create a personal website but one that stands out, ranks well, and effectively showcases your passions or professional skills.

How to Make a Personal Website: Step-by-Step Guide

FREE: Your Go-To Guide For Creating
Awe-Inspiring Websites

Get a complete grip on all aspects of web designing to build high-converting and creativity-oozing websites. Access our list of high-quality articles and elevate your skills.

The Author

Bogdan Sandu

Bogdan Sandu specializes in web and graphic design, focusing on creating user-friendly websites, innovative UI kits, and unique fonts.

Many of his resources are available on various design marketplaces. Over the years, he's worked with a range of clients and contributed to design publications like Designmodo, WebDesignerDepot, and Speckyboy among others.

Liked this Post?
Please Share it!

Leave a Reply

Your email address will not be published. Required fields are marked *